Output de90523da73731d2261da1e3ce2f8d29215aa61459abd9835092a04512694306:3

value
389754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8014a8e28e6d47b289a6a5133716c6eae897f35b OP_EQUAL
address
3DNFAZQvmwKmZdiiEmHwr2UtXWXMLEwsbm
transaction
de90523da73731d2261da1e3ce2f8d29215aa61459abd9835092a04512694306
spent
true